MR-1
Medium Density Residential District
The MR-1 district is intended to be located in areas designated urban residential 2 or suburban on the future land use map of the comprehensive plan, in close proximity to more intensive non-residential uses, including commercial and office uses; and to residentially compatible public facilities such as schools, parks, and transit facilities. The MR-1 district is intended to achieve densities consistent with urban development, use of public transit, and efficient use of public infrastructure. Off-street parking facilities in the MR-1 district shall be located and designed to promote convenient access to pedestrian and mass transit facilities. The MR-1 district shall provide for a wide range of residential housing types. The maximum gross density allowed for new residential development in the MR-1 district is 20 dwelling units per acre, while the minimum gross density allowed is eight dwelling units per acre, unless constraints of concurrency or preservation and/or conservation features preclude the attainment of the minimum densities. Certain community and recreational facilities related to residential uses and day care centers are also permitted.
